After each treatment:
• Wash your hands thoroughly.
• Remove the parts from the nebulizer (DO NOT open the case to disassemble the nebulizer).
• Rinse the mask or mouthpiece (and reservoir tube and T adapter, if used) with warm water for
at least half a minute.
• DO NOT wash nebulizer tubing or compressor.
• Shake off excess water and place parts on a clean towel to air dry.
• Reassemble the parts to the nebulizer and turn on the compressor for a few seconds to dry.
Once a week:
• Consult your owner’s manual for specific instructions. You may be instructed to soak all
nebulizer parts (except mask, tubing, and compressor) in one part distilled white vinegar / three
parts hot water for one hour (do not reuse cleaning solution).
• Rinse, shake off excess water, and place parts on a clean towel to air dry.
• Reassemble the pieces and tubing and turn on the compressor briefly to dry.
• As needed, wipe the nebulizer case with a clean, soft, damp cloth moistened with water or a
mild soap and water solution.
Some nebulizer parts may be top-rack dishwasher safe; however, a nebulizer mask should never
go through the dishwasher. When you’re finished performing daily or weekly maintenance on your
nebulizer system, cover it and store it in a clean, safe place.
WARNING: Be sure to refer to your nebulizer owner’s manual for complete maintenance
instructions, and to read and understand the instructions provided with your nebulizer
before use.
